Meet Artist Anna Reitz


I hope to inspire any viewer of my artwork to see the world around them with joy. There is so much beauty in every crack and corner, and occasionally I think we need it brought to us through a different medium in order to begin to see it again. While much art has deep meaning or call to action, I often want my art to be fresh air to people. I aim to allow people to relax into just enjoying something beautiful, without having to analyze it for any hidden messages. 

 I do most of my work in clay mediums, as well as occasionally through woodburning, textiles, or 2D drawing and painting. My art is inspired by botanicals, natural scenes, and fantasy. I love to include movement into my art, whether by depicting flowing fabric, a swirling sky, or a bumblebee suspended in flight. I am deeply inspired by artists like Van Gogh and Monet, with their stylistic landscape and scenic art.
